Company Profile
Symbol | CRBG | FCNCA |
---|---|---|
Company Name | Corebridge Financial, Inc. | First Citizens BancShares, Inc. |
Country | United States | United States |
GICS Sector | Financials | Financials |
GICS Industry | Financial Services | Banks |
Market Capitalization | 17.61 billion USD | 22.64 billion USD |
Exchange | NYSE | NasdaqGS |
Listing Date | September 16, 2022 | October 22, 1986 |
Security Type | Common Stock | Common Stock |
